热疗对肿瘤免疫微环境中免疫细胞及免疫相关细胞因子的影响  被引量:2

Effect of hyperthermia on immune cells and immune-related cytokines in tumor immune microenvironment

摘  要:随着对肿瘤热疗和肿瘤免疫微环境(TIME)的深入研究,近年来热疗对TIME的作用越来越受到学者们的重视。本文就目前国内外研究进展,对热疗与TIME中几类主要免疫细胞和免疫相关细胞因子的影响及作用机制作一综述。全面而透彻的了解热疗对TIME的调控作用,有助于为肿瘤治疗提供新的思路和方法。With the in-depth study of tumor hyperthermia and tumor immune microenvironment(TIME),the role of hyperthermia in TIME has captivated increasing attention from scholars in recent years.Based upon recent research progress at home and abroad,the effect and mechanism of hyperthermia on several major immune cells and immune-related cytokines in the TIME were reviewed in this article.Comprehensive and deep understanding of the regulation of hyperthermia on the TIME could provide new ideas and methods for tumor treatment.
